The most compelling reason for regular electrical maintenance is safety. Faulty wiring or outdated electrical systems can pose significant risks, including electrical fires, which are devastating both emotionally and financially. By scheduling regular inspections, you dramatically reduce potential hazards. Professionals can identify signs of wear and tear that might not be obvious to an untrained eye, such as frayed wires or overloaded circuits. This proactive approach can avert disasters before they occur.
Regular electrical maintenance also boosts efficiency, thereby saving you money in the long run. When your electrical systems are functioning optimally, they consume less energy. For instance, outdated systems might require more power to perform, leading to higher electricity bills. By ensuring your electrical panels and wiring are up-to-date and efficient, you can lower energy consumption, which is not only cost-effective but also environmentally friendly. Simple maintenance activities, such as cleaning electrical components and ensuring all connections are secure, can improve your home’s energy efficiency.
Additionally, regular maintenance extends the lifespan of your appliances and electronics. Improper voltage or power surges can shorten the lifespan of your appliances. However, with periodic checks and upgrades, your home's electrical system is better equipped to handle various devices, ensuring they operate effectively without the risk of damage. This not only saves you money on replacements but also enhances the reliability of your appliances.
Moreover, maintaining your electrical systems can have a significant impact on property value. A well-maintained home signals to potential buyers that the property has been cared for, which can be a decisive factor in negotiations. Ensuring that electrical systems are modern and safe is an investment in the long-term value of your property. Buyers are increasingly conscious of safety standards and energy efficiency when considering a purchase.
Homeowners often wonder how frequently they should schedule electrical maintenance. As a rule of thumb, having a professional assessment at least once a year is advisable. However, the specific needs of your home might require more frequent check-ups, especially if you have an older property or if your electricity usage is particularly high.
